## Summary
Law No. 2858 of August 29, 1956, is a Brazilian statute that established a special budgetary adjustment for municipalities, specifically allocating funds to the Ministry of Justice and Interior Affairs. It was approved by the Presidency of the Federative Republic of Brazil under President Juscelino Kubitschek and is classified as a formal written document creating law.
